Commercial Receivables Receivables Factoring Spot Factoring: VION will buy a single pool of accounts receivable on a spot basis to accelerate cash flow for a specific purpose (make an acquisition, pay a debt, pay taxes, balance sheet management) or to exit a discontinued operation or liquidating division. Consumer Receivables VION will pay cash for your receivables at any point in the life cycle from origination through charge off. We have the financial resources to respond immediately, providing instant liquidity and relief to any balance sheet. We do not limit our interest to accounts in good standing VION is willing and able to purchase, administer, and collect all accounts, including those that are performing, nonperforming, reperforming, delinquent, and charged-off. We are capable of purchasing accounts of every kind: A/R Securitization Payment Plan Agreements (PPAs) Judgments Charge Offs Consumer Credit Counseling Accounts (CCCS) Our industry leading management team can help any business owner, turnaround manager, or lending institution facing issues of liquidity, covenant restrictions, and compliance. We also have solutions available to deal with the unique requirements affecting specialized industries, such as medical, automotive, and education. Flow Factoring: VION will buy ongoing originations of commercial and consumer receivables to support working capital needs of companies in transition. Start-up companies, high-growth companies, management buyouts, debtors-in-possession, turnarounds, bank workouts can all benefit from an appropriately structured factoring facility. We specialize in working with companies in unique industries or in special situations with specialized receivables that make them unable to qualify for traditional asset-based or commercial bank loans. Liquidation Bids We provide cash offers for pools of receivable assets being liquidated in 363 Bankruptcy Sales or Article 9 Secured Lender sales. We will provide stalking horse bids. All categories of consumer and commercial receivables are evaluated for purchase. Eligible pools must justify a minimum purchase price of $5 million. Distressed Debt Purchases If you are a secured lender or unsecured lender with a loan in a deteriorating situation, VION will consider buying your position at a discount, saving you the restructuring or liquidation process time and expense. The outstanding loan amount must be at least $25 million. All industries considered.
